Abstract

The purpose of this article is to determine the revealed preferences of buyers in the secondary housing market in Pozna in 2010-2018 by age, gender, and marital status. The study was conducted based on data on transactions of real estate premises made on the secondary market in 2010-2018 in Pozna. These data were supplemented with the information contained in the Land Register (section II - ownership), in the real estate cadastre and using Google Street View. Based on hedonic models and unique datasets of over 30 thousand observations, the revealed preferences were investigated more thoroughly than before.
